JOB SUMMARY

The University of Connecticut School of Law seeks candidates for the position of Student Services Program Coordinator. Under the supervision of the Director of Academic Support and the general direction of the Associate Dean for Academic Affairs, the Coordinator will support the School of Law’s Academic Success Program. The Program helps students develop the analytical, writing, exam-preparation, and other skills necessary to enable them to achieve a high level of academic performance. The Coordinator will work primarily with LLM students, SJD students, and international JD and exchange students whose primary language is not English. The Coordinator may also work with other JD and exchange students as needed.

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Specific duties include:

  • Assisting and advising students regarding academic writing projects by providing information, feedback, and critique on issues such as thesis development, organization and structure, and English grammar and style.
  • Responding to inquiries from students, faculty, and others regarding program policies, procedures, and requirements, making referrals as appropriate.
  • Auditing student records to determine progress toward meeting academic requirements and to assess eligibility to graduate.
  • Delivering workshops, seminars, and presentations to instruct and inform students on writing, outlining, and other study skills and related topics.
  • Assisting with developing and designing various educational materials, videos, and other content designed to help students improve their writing on academic papers, exams, and legal documents.
  • Coordinating support for students on how to properly cite and attribute sources and avoid plagiarism.
  • Organizing, coordinating, and supervising study groups for interested LLM and international JD students.
  • Conducting studies, gathering data, evaluating information, and preparing reports for student programs and services.
  • Explaining and monitoring compliance with University policies and procedures pertaining to student activities.
  • Participating in and attending meetings of the Graduate, International, and Non-JD Programs (GINJ) Committee, and other faculty or institutional committees as directed.
  • Working closely with the Director of Academic Support, GINJ and Student Affairs staff, and other faculty and staff to assist students and ensure quality advising and program development.
  • Processing and maintaining necessary paperwork, records, and files required to support programs.
  • Additional related duties as directed.
